I had a friend try to sell me headers for my car... found out they didnt bolt up and he didnt know what car it came from. anyways.... I noticed there was no hole for the o2 sensor. where does that go when u do find the right headers. thanks
Well more than likely if you find the right header it will have an O2 sensor bung in it already. But if it for some reason it doesnt you want to put it in a place where it will get a reading off of all 4 cylinders so some place that all of the runners go into eachother.
Does anyone actually make a header for the HF? Go to DC Sports home page and search. Or look at Summit racings catalog online. Where the bung is depends on the header-but generally the sensor is put in closer to the rear flange on the downpipe.
